Mesothelioma Lawyer

A mesothelioma lawyer can assist victims and families to seek compensation. Compensation can cover medical costs along with lost wages and homecare costs.

Top mesothelioma lawyers have successful track record of success. They can also provide a free legal case evaluation and work on a contingency basis, meaning they only get paid when their clients receive compensation.

Experience

Asbestos patients and their families need mesothelioma lawyers who are experienced in asbestos litigation. It is important to have a history of settlements and trial verdicts that have been a success. The attorneys must be aware of federal and state laws related to asbestos litigation.

A firm with years of experience will be able to prepare your case in a timely fashion. Furthermore, they will be able to effectively collaborate with insurance companies and other lawyers involved in your case. Asbestos lawyers should offer their clients a free assessment of mesothelioma cases and an explanation of the legal process.

Additionally the lawyer you choose should be willing to answer all your questions and address any concerns that you may have. They should make sure that you are comfortable with them and confident in their ability to assist you in obtaining compensation.

A good mesothelioma lawyer will be understanding of your situation and genuinely interested in the future of your family. They will be familiar with all options for seeking compensation, including VA benefits and asbestos Trust Funds.

The mesothelioma-related disease can be fatal. Being compensated will allow you to cover medical expenses while maintaining your financial stability. Selecting a reputable firm can help speed up the process and less stressful in this stressful time.

An experienced lawyer in mesothelioma cases can also result in a better settlement amount. Many of the largest mesothelioma firms have handled multiple types of cases and are able to negotiate with insurers to achieve the best results.

Additionally, a reputable mesothelioma lawyer can help you with the filing of a bankruptcy trust fund claim. Many asbestos-related companies have declared bankruptcy and set up bankruptcy trusts to pay victims. Even if asbestos-related businesses have been deemed to be exempt from a regular lawsuit, a bankruptcy trust claim could be filed.

Obtaining the right legal representation can be an overwhelming task for mesothelioma patients and their families. A mesothelioma lawyer can do everything for you and your family members, from gathering evidence to filing lawsuits. They will travel to you, attend depositions and court hearings, and be available to address any questions you have about your case.

Jury Verdicts

A mesothelioma attorney with experience can help victims and their families get substantial verdicts. These verdicts can include future and past medical expenses along with lost wages, as well as emotional stress. Punitive damages may also be awarded to punish the defendants. These kinds of awards could be much higher than the amount of compensation provided in a settlement agreement.

The number of parties involved can make mesothelioma litigation complicated. Lawyers must take into consideration the law of evidence, award caps and statutes. Moreover, each state has its own laws pertaining to asbestos lawsuits. To protect their clients, mesothelioma lawyers should be aware of local laws.

Many people have died from mesothelioma which is a fatal asbestos-related illness. The lawyers at Weitz & Luxenberg have a successful track record of representing mesothelioma law firms sufferers and their families. They have won a variety of multimillion-dollar settlements and verdicts throughout the state of New York.

A jury awarded $23 million to an 81 year steamfitter who was diagnosed with mesothelioma. Jenkins Bros. was found to be 90% responsible by the jury. The jury also found Johns Manville responsible for 10 percent of the award.

A family of a former Navy technician won a five million settlement in New York. The lawsuit was brought against Burnham LLC, which manufactured the boilers on which the technician worked. The lawsuit also included wrongful-death damages, which can be used to cover funeral costs and income loss.

Women have also filed suit, but most are men who were exposed to asbestos. These lawsuits are based on secondary exposure, which occurs when the person who was a part of the family breathed in the asbestos fibers from the hair or clothing of a person who worked with asbestos.

A mesothelioma law firm suit is a way for victims and their families to hold the companies accountable for their negligence. A mesothelioma attorney can help clients to file a lawsuit, and hold companies responsible for their actions. They can also file claims for compensation to trust funds. This is especially beneficial for veterans.

Contingency Fees

Mesothelioma treatment is expensive and families struggling to pay medical expenses might not have a lot of money to hire an attorney. It is crucial to choose a lawyer that can help you obtain justice and make asbestos companies accountable for their blunders.

Most mesothelioma attorneys work on the basis of a contingent fee which means that they only pay if their client is successful. This is a less risky method of hiring an attorney rather than paying them an hourly fee.

Scheduling a free consultation is the first step towards choosing a mesothelioma attorney. An experienced mesothelioma lawyer should be able to tell you within a matter of minutes if they are able to handle your case. A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will also have a dedicated team of support personnel who can help you in the details of filing a suit or preparing medical records and other documents. They'll even be able to participate in trials or take depositions if needed.

A mesothelioma lawyer team that has experience has dealt with hundreds or even thousands of cases for clients. They are aware of the procedure for mesothelioma cases including the process of seeking compensation from asbestos trust funds as well as VA claims. They should have a history of the success of obtaining compensation for their clients.

A seasoned mesothelioma lawyer will be able to discuss the potential timeline for settling or going to trial. This will be determined by the type of asbestos exposure that you or a loved one suffered, and how long they were exposed to it.

A lawyer who has experience in handling mesothelioma legal cases and other types of asbestos claims can also explain the differences in the laws that apply to different states and how the courts in each jurisdiction handle these cases.

A mesothelioma, veterans' rights and veteran's rights lawyer with experience will also know the rules of every state that govern military personnel seeking compensation for mesothelioma. They can provide you with the best state to file your asbestos claim.

Statute of Limitations

Mesothelioma claims are subject to the state statutes that limit time for filing and the time limit are subject to change. An attorney who is familiar with the laws in your state will aid victims in understanding their deadlines. It is crucial that victims file as soon as possible. It is essential that victims file as quickly as they can.

It can take years for asbestos exposure victims to become diagnosed with mesothelioma. Because of this, the statute of limitations is a key issue. Mesothelioma lawyers are able to explain the laws of the state and how they apply to the asbestos exposure victim's situation.

The statute of limitations typically begins when the patient is diagnosed with mesothelioma. The clock can start earlier or later based on various factors. Factors to consider include the state where the victim was residing, as well as the place and time of the exposure.

A mesothelioma lawsuit requires assistance of a skilled lawyer to achieve the most effective results. Lawyers are able to review medical records to gather evidence and support the claim. They can also negotiate with insurance companies to get maximum compensation.

If a mesothelioma case does not go to trial, it can be settled by settling. This can reduce the legal expenses and allow victims to get the compensation they deserve.

Mesothelioma is a complicated asbestos-related disease, affects patients and their families. It is crucial that patients and their families get in touch with an experienced attorney immediately after being diagnosed with mesothelioma settlement because of the difficulty of these claims.

Experienced mesothelioma lawyers will fight for the justice that patients deserve. They will handle all the details, and help patients overcome any obstacles that may arise. They can even help with appeals. Attorneys will be understanding and patient in this stressful time. They will assist the client decide which options are best.
